ProBuild Celebrates Largest Donation with Supply Partners

Building industry supplier's annual golf tournament raises more than $560,000 for non-profit organizations


DENVER, Colo., July 18, 2014 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- via PRWEB - ProBuild Company LLC, one of the nation's largest professional building materials suppliers, furthered its commitment to supporting the non-profit community with the 2014 ProBuild Vendor Conference and Golf Tournament. ProBuild and its supplier partners from across the country together raised more than $560,000 to be distributed among City of Hope, Habitat for Humanity and HomeAid America.

The 2014 conference, which took place at The Ranch and The River Golf Courses in Keystone, Colo. on June 10, attracted more than 100 national building materials manufacturers and distributors. In total, more than 180 people attended and participated in the event.

About ProBuild

ProBuild is one of the nation's largest diversified suppliers of lumber and building materials to professional builders and contractors. ProBuild currently operates nearly 400 lumber and building product distribution, manufacturing and assembly centers serving 42 U.S. states. ProBuild sells a broad selection of building materials including lumber and plywood, engineered wood, gypsum wallboard and other drywall products, millwork, trusses, roofing, siding products, tools, insulation materials, and metal and hardware specialties. The Company's manufacturing activities include trusses, wall panels, millwork, and pre-hung door and window fabrication.
